MoKo Zipper Binder, 2 Inch 3 O Ring, 5 Tab File Folders, 500 Sheets, Blue
- 2 Inch O-ring Binder with Zipper - Upgrade thickened 2 inch-O ring, the bottom panel connected with the metal ring also be reinforced. The 2 inch binder Ring can hold up to 500 sheets of A4 paper and feel free to add and reduce page.
- Spacious Space Zipper Binder - Equipped with quick-access exterior pocket easy to carrying phones, calculator, pens and other shool supplies items; Inside built in 5 folders and 2 mesh pockets, enough to accommodate all stationery needs of junior or middle schooler.
- Durable Mighty Zipper Binder - Made of thickened 900D Oxford fabric, the 2 inch zipper binder is wear-resistant, tear-resistant and protecting from rain. The reinforced stitching enhances the weight-bearing capacity and prevents breakage.
- Zipper Binder with Shoulder Strap & Handle - Can switch the carrying method at any time. The soft and thick shoulder pad can reduce the pressure of heavy for shoulders. Shoulder strap can be adjusted suitable for students of different grades.
- MoKo Upgrade School Zipper Bag - Focus on manufacturing Zipper bag, based on the suggestion we received, we upgraded the shool binder, including reinforced handle and thickened metal ring, multiple stitching to make the product stronger.(Note: Recommanded to children over 3 years old only.)
